Statement of Changes in Beneficial Ownership


Bitcoin Depot Inc. CFO David McLaughlin Gray was granted 110,526 restricted stock units as part of an equity incentive plan.

Summary

  • CFO David McLaughlin Gray acquired 110,526 shares of Class A Common Stock in the form of Restricted Stock Units (RSUs).
  • The transaction occurred on April 17, 2026.
  • The RSUs were granted at a price of $0 per share as part of an equity compensation arrangement.
  • Following this transaction, the reporting person's total beneficial ownership increased to 131,774 shares.

Future Outlook

The RSUs follow a multi-year vesting schedule: 33% vest on April 1, 2027, with the remainder vesting in eight quarterly installments of 8.375% each, concluding on April 1, 2029.
